Address

NffBjmctfuqKktStXcA2YcW3vCJT6WaZmb

2083393.2122688 XNA

Confirmed
Total Received5587261.76883249 XNA
Total Sent3503868.55656369 XNA
Final Balance2083393.21226880 XNA
No. Transactions8

Transactions

NffBjmctfuqKktStXcA2YcW3vCJT6WaZmb1756674.56190434 XNA
 
NffBjmctfuqKktStXcA2YcW3vCJT6WaZmb1405331.99465935 XNA
 
NffBjmctfuqKktStXcA2YcW3vCJT6WaZmb341862.00000000 XNA
 
 
NffBjmctfuqKktStXcA2YcW3vCJT6WaZmb341862.00000000 XNA
 
NffBjmctfuqKktStXcA2YcW3vCJT6WaZmb3050.82700000 XNA×
 
NffBjmctfuqKktStXcA2YcW3vCJT6WaZmb2080342.38526880 XNA×
 
NffBjmctfuqKktStXcA2YcW3vCJT6WaZmb1405331.99465935 XNA
 
NffBjmctfuqKktStXcA2YcW3vCJT6WaZmb1756674.56190434 XNA